How To Fix ALM_ME713 - Measurement Reading Overflow in Measurement Document


SAP Error Message - Details

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: ALM_ME - Notifications for Mobile Asset Management

  • Message number: 713

  • Message text: Measurement Reading Overflow in Measurement Document

  • What is the cause and solution for SAP error message ALM_ME713 - Measurement Reading Overflow in Measurement Document ?

    The SAP error message ALM_ME713, which indicates a "Measurement Reading Overflow in Measurement Document," typically occurs when the measurement reading exceeds the defined limits for a measurement document in the SAP system. This can happen in various contexts, such as when dealing with measurement documents in the context of plant maintenance, utilities, or other measurement-related processes.

    Cause:

    1. Exceeding Maximum Value: The measurement reading being entered exceeds the maximum allowable value defined in the system for that particular measurement point or document.
    2. Data Type Limitations: The data type used for storing measurement readings may have a limited range, and the value being entered exceeds this range.
    3. Configuration Issues: There may be configuration settings in the measurement document that do not align with the expected values or limits.
    4. Incorrect Unit of Measure: The unit of measure used for the measurement reading may not be compatible with the expected values, leading to an overflow.

    Solution:

    1. Check Measurement Reading: Verify the measurement reading you are trying to enter. Ensure that it is within the acceptable range defined in the system.
    2. Review Configuration: Check the configuration settings for the measurement document. Ensure that the maximum values and data types are correctly set up.
    3. Adjust Data Type: If the data type is causing the overflow, consider adjusting the data type or the field length in the configuration to accommodate larger values.
    4. Unit of Measure: Ensure that the unit of measure is correct and that it aligns with the expected values for the measurement reading.
    5. Consult Documentation: Review SAP documentation or help resources for specific guidance on measurement documents and their configurations.
    6. Contact Support: If the issue persists, consider reaching out to SAP support or your internal SAP team for further assistance.
